Just before 1 o’clock on Wednesday morning, West Australian police broke into a locked house in the coastal town of Carnarvon to find missing four-year-old Cleo Smith.

It was a remarkable, happy ending to the search for the young girl, after she disappeared from the family’s tent during a trip to the popular blowholes campsite north of Carnarvon more than two weeks ago.

Today on Please Explain, WAToday reporter Peter De Kruijff joins Rachel Clun to discuss the twists and turns of this case.
